Professional approaches to mold clean-up services

 

A complete mold clean-up program involves several professional approaches, including:

  • Antimicrobial Application 

 

Antimicrobial application is a great way of uprooting mold issues from your premises. This is probably the best method for removing mold from a nonporous surface, such as metal, glass, tubes, sinks, bathrooms, and tiles. The antimicrobial process is also widely used during the water damage property restoration process. The antimicrobial agent basically prevents mold growth until the wet area dries out.

  • Source Identification 

The second most important method of mold clean-up services is source identification. Mostly, mold breeds in moist-prone areas like the bathroom, basement, sink cabinet, etc. The professionals generally identify the places on your property and make a detailed report so they can take the necessary actions to eliminate them.

  • Damp Wall Repair 

 

Mold spreads very quickly when it comes in contact with moisture. Once the source of moisture extracted and damp walls repaired, your premises are free from the threats of further mold damage.

  • Air Treatment Technique 

 

To remove extra moisture from the air, the next step involves treating it. Since mold needs moisture to survive, excess humidity in the indoor air can also encourage it to thrive. Additionally, mold is more likely to grow on objects that get a lot of moisture but little to no sunlight. Professionals use a dehumidifier to repair a damp wall.

  • Cable Bushing 

 

The wire brushing method is another way professionals employ to offer mold cleanup services. Basically, this technique use whenever handling a delicate situation. The brushing method involves a unique technique for removing mold from a small area at a time. By using this method, you can easily get rid of the mold issue without causing any damage to your walls or other materials.

  • Removal and Clean Up 

 

In most cases, complete removal of the affected materials is the only practical way to guarantee proper mold remediation. Carpet, furniture, wood trim, drywall, insulation, and even paint are frequently taken into account. If the moldy area is larger than 10 square feet, a certified environmental hygienist must appointed. 

  • Property Restoration 

 

Mold causes several structural damages, like black spots and stains, wall paint peeling and puffy walls. To restore the pre-mold appearance of your property, the professionals rebuild the damaged parts. It eliminates further chances of mold growth and makes your property mold free throughout.

FAQs

  • How Can Mold In My Home Affect My Health?

 

The most common symptoms of mold exposure may resemble allergies or the common cold, but mold can also cause serious health problems and infections. A sore throat, runny nose, watery eyes, skin rashes, and headaches are all possible signs of mold in your home.
